The second set of commands are not necessary, they are strongly advised to prevent you from filling your app space with videos and to make them easily accessible. I've posted more details in previous posts. In short, do them unless you know better. They won't give any output.

To test whether iplayer-dl has installed, try running it! Use:

Code:
iplayer-dl --help
